In 2013, I started the Theme of the Month (TOTM) contest as an experiment to inspire other users to create sets with themes they might not have otherwise worked with. I managed this contest for four months before changes in my life meant I could no longer devout the time necessary to run it anymore. My good friend cdl took over the contest from that point, and she organized it for a number of years. Until the end of 2018, I believe.
There were no TOTM contests in 2019 or 2020, but starting in 2021, other user have taken turns hosting the contest, and it makes me happy to know that something I started as an experiment so long ago continues to inspire others to create works of art.

RIDDLER, the giant text that TenZue created is what's known as ASCII art. If you search online for "ASCII art text generator", I'm sure you can find some tools to generate giant text in whichever style you prefer. And then you can copy and paste that into re-designer. As for changing the color, I don't think that is currently possible on this site.
